Understanding Licensing and Regulation

One of the most vital aspects when considering a casino outside the GamStop framework is understanding its licensing. A legitimate operator will be licensed by a reputable regulatory body. Common jurisdictions include Curacao, Malta Gaming Authority (MGA), Gibraltar, and the Isle of Man. These authorities impose standards relating to fairness, security, and responsible gambling, though the stringency of these standards can vary. A license provides a degree of assurance that the casino is subject to some level of oversight. It’s essential to verify the license information directly on the regulator’s website, not just rely on what is stated on the casino's own site. Look for the license number and ensure it’s active and valid. Without a valid license, there's a significant risk of operating with an untrustworthy provider.

The Role of Independent Auditors

Beyond licensing, reputable casinos employ independent auditing firms to verify the fairness of their games. These firms, such as eCOGRA and iTech Labs, use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ure that game outcomes are truly random and not manipulated. The results of these audits are often published on the casino's website, providing transparency for players. Looking for certification from these entities is a positive sign, demonstrating a commitment to fair play. It’s also worth noting that a lack of demonstrable auditing reports should be a red flag, prompting further investigation before committing any real money. A casino’s willingness to subject itself to external scrutiny is a strong indicator of its integrity.

Payment Methods and Security Protocols

A crucial consideration when choosing a non gamstop casino is the availability of secure and convenient payment methods. Many traditional UK-facing casinos limit options, but offshore casinos often offer a wider array, including c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, Ethereum, and Litecoin. While crypto offers enhanced privacy, it's essential to understand the associated risks, including price volatility. Traditional methods like credit/debit cards (Visa, Mastercard) are often available, as are e-wallets like Skrill and Neteller, though availability can vary. Every legitimate casino will offer SSL encryption to protect financial transactions and personal data. Look for the padlock icon in the browser's address bar, indicating a secure connection. Beyond SSL, robust firewalls and data protection policies are essential, ensuring that your information remains confidential.

Two-Factor Authentication and Data Encryption

The most secure casinos now implement two-factor authentication (2FA), adding an extra layer of protection to your account. With 2FA enabled, you'll need to enter a code from your phone or email in addition to your password to log in. This makes it significantly harder for unauthorized users to gain access. Furthermore, the casino should clearly state its data encryption policies, outlining how your personal information is stored and protected. Reviewing the privacy policy is essential to understand how your data is handled. Be wary of casinos that don’t offer 2FA or have vague or minimal data protection policies. Security should be a top priority, and responsible operators will demonstrate a commitment to safeguarding your information.

Exploring Live Dealer Experiences

Live dealer games have become increasingly popular, offering a more immersive and interactive casino experience. These games stream in real-time from dedicated studios, with professional dealers hosting the action. Evolution Gaming is the dominant provider in the live dealer space, offering a wide variety of games, including live blackjack, roulette, baccarat, and poker variants. The ability to interact with the dealer and other players adds a social element to the gameplay, making it more engaging. When choosing a live dealer game, ensure the stream quality is high and the betting limits suit your budget. The best live dealer experiences offer a seamless and authentic casino atmosphere.

Customer Support and Responsible Gambling

Effective customer support is crucial for any online casino, but particularly important for those operating outside the UKGC’s jurisdiction. A responsive and knowledgeable support team can resolve issues quickly and efficiently, providing peace of mind to players. The best casinos offer multiple support channels, including live chat, email, and phone support. Live chat is often the most convenient option, providing instant assistance. Beyond responsiveness, the quality of the support matters. Agents should be well-trained, professional, and able to answer questions accurately. Responsible gambling tools are also vital. Although a non gamstop casino isn't directly linked to the self-exclusion scheme, a reputable operator will still offer tools for self-limitation, such as deposit limits, loss limits, and session time limits.

These tools allow players to control their spending and playing time, promoting responsible gambling habits. Furthermore, the casino should provide links to independent organizations that offer support for problem gambling, such as GamCare and BeGambleAware. A commitment to responsible gambling demonstrates a genuine concern for player well-being. Players should always utilize these tools if they feel their gambling is becoming problematic.
